마운트된 드라이브에서 읽기 전용 모드로 불량 블록을 안전하게 실행할 수 있습니까?

마운트된 드라이브에서 읽기 전용 모드로 불량 블록을 안전하게 실행할 수 있습니까?

/에 /dev/sda를 루트 파티션으로 마운트했습니다. badblocks이 장치에서 읽기 전용 모드로 안전하게 실행할 수 있나요 ? 설치로 인해 오탐/오탐이 표시됩니까?

답변1

읽기 전용은 디스크에서 읽는 것을 의미합니다. 섹터 읽기 오류는 감지하지만 (분명히) 섹터 쓰기 오류는 감지하지 않습니다.

마운트된 파일 시스템이 있는 장치에서 실행하는 것이 안전하다는 것은 의심의 여지가 없습니다.

오탐 가능성이 있는 경우 블록 IO는 "관리"되지 않습니다. 즉, 읽기/쓰기 잠금이 없습니다. 따라서 badblocks파일 시스템 계층과 상호 작용이 없습니다.

관련 정보